Contingency fees

A mesothelioma attorney will work to obtain compensation for your suffering. Asbestos sufferers and their families require financial support to cover treatment costs as well as medical expenses and lost wages. A mesothelioma suit also helps ensure that companies are held accountable for their exposure. The manufacturers concealed asbestos' dangers and then knowingly exposed you to this cancerous substance.

Based on your particular situation, you may be entitled to a significant amount of compensation from these companies that are negligent. Compensation could include funds from an asbestos trust fund which is used to pay victims of mesothelioma and various asbestos-related illnesses.

The vast majority mesothelioma lawsuits are filed on the basis of a contingent fee. Lawyers will only be paid if they win or settle the case. This arrangement is particularly helpful for veterans who must focus on their health but do not have the money to employ an attorney and pay hourly rates.

Mesothelioma attorneys usually charge a percentage of the amount paid to the client, although the percentage may differ from state to state. Some lawyers offer flat fees. These fee arrangements are difficult to negotiate, especially for victims, as these cases are typically complex and lengthy.

Mesothelioma can be a nagging disease that is hard to diagnose. It has a long latency and can take decades before the disease begins to manifest itself in the patient. Asbestos is a mineral that was utilized in a variety of industries, including construction, shipbuilding and manufacturing. Because of its cheap price durability, durability and fire-resistant properties, asbestos was used in thousands of buildings and other products across the US.

A mesothelioma lawsuit seeks compensation for the victim and their families from the companies who exposed them to asbestos. A mesothelioma lawyer is required to gather as much information as they can in order to construct the strongest case for their client. This will include medical records and employment histories as well as mesothelioma-related symptoms.

While the majority of mesothelioma cases are settled out of court however, some cases go to trial. A New York mesothelioma lawyer should be in a position to determine whether you are eligible to receive compensation from asbestos trust funds. Trust funds worth $30 billion have been set by asbestos companies to compensate victims diagnosed with mesothelioma or other asbestos-related diseases. This money can be used to pay for expenses like medical bills, living expenses and funeral expenses.
